FAQ

Can I use compressed air to clean the powder application gun body?
Yes, use dry, filtered compressed air to blow off the powder application gun exterior.

My powder reset gun won't power on. What to check?
Ensure the power cable is firmly connected and the fuse in the powder reset gun control unit is intact.
When should the nozzle be replaced on a powder coating spray pistol?
Replace the powder coating spray pistol nozzle when it shows visible wear or cracking.
